Gill Dawson

I offer counselling and psychotherapy and am also a psychotherapy tutor.

I have an integrative approach (my main modality is Transactional Analysis).

 

Qualifications & Training

Diploma in Counselling  (Level 6) 

Advanced Diploma in Integrative  Psychotherapy

(Masters Level 7) 

I have undertaken extensive additional training in addictions, eating disorders, trauma, domestic abuse, coercive control, grief, depression, anxiety and working with couples.

I hold an enhanced DBS and am fully insured.

I have a private practice near Haywards Heath,

West Sussex, I also work online.

I'm open, warm and straight forward.

Considering therapy?

How many sessions will I need?

In short, it's up to you.

You are the expert of your life and I'm guided by you with how many sessions you feel you need or want.  You may feel the benefits after a few sessions  but you may also find the journey is a longer one.

 

I would describe 6 - 12 weeks as short term therapy and 6 months plus as long term therapy, I ask for one week's notice to end therapy to ensure we have a good and safe ending.

What should I expect from therapy?

You can expect a space where you will be heard, where you can be yourself without fear of judgement or criticism. 

Therapy is built upon trust so confidentiality is guaranteed.

 

We work at a pace that's right for you, in the direction that you want to go. I use my training, skills and experience to help you find your way towards what it is you want and need.

 

I like to celebrate with you when you make the progress you desire. There can be tears and emotional healing along the way and at times therapy can also be fun.
